Web15.155 Utility-Terrain Vehicle (UTV) CVC §531 A motor vehicle: Designed for operation off of the highway. Suspended on four tires. Has a steering wheel for steering control. Has one seat to accommodate a driver and one passenger sitting side by side. Web“Highway” is a way or place of whatever nature, publicly maintained and open to the use of the public for purposes of vehicular travel. Highway includes street.
